I made it half way to my goal!

Got on the scale this morning and I’ve lost exactly 45 pounds. My goal, when I started a few months ago, was to lose 90 pounds. I started at 285 pounds and wanted to end up at 195 pounds.

When I first started this way of eating, I was pretty aware of every little thing I was eating. I spent quite a lot of time figuring out the good stuff and the bad stuff. But over the past month or two, I’ve learned to relax a lot more. The foods that I know are good to eat have become more like “eating habits” and those are what I generally stick to. I still avoid the bad stuff. Mostly, I just don’t buy it at the grocery store. What I buy, I eat. What I eat, I buy. When we eat out, I’m mindful of what’s in stuff, and though I know I get more carbs when we’re out, I try to make selections to minimize them. It’s not that hard, and I still eat quite well.

195 pounds is just a loose target area. That’s about the last weight I remember from close to 20 years ago when I felt good. If I get to that area and feel like the target isn’t quite in the right place, I’ll adjust from there. I suspect most “charts” would still have that as a bit heavy for me but I’d rather let my body decide where it wants to be than a chart on the internet.
